Nationals Lose Reliever to Broken Hand

Nationals Lose Reliever to Broken Hand

The Nationals reliever Ryan Mattheus has been sidelined after breaking his pitching hand while punching a locker in frustration on Sunday. Davey Johnson, manager of the Nationals, made the announcement after the team lost their game against the San Francisco Giants on Monday.

Mattheus allegedly did not mention his injury to the team until Monday night, right before the game started. It is unknown how long he will be sidelined.
